Making Typography Work with Bold Backgrounds
When working with a textured, colored background like the Hot Sauce Red Watercolor Digital Papers, your choice of typography becomes critical. The goal is readability and contrast. Because the background is warm and active, you generally want to pair it with typefaces that are clean and legible.
A sans serif font with a medium to bold weight often works best. Fonts like Helvetica, Futura, or modern geometric sans serifs provide a clean, structural contrast to the organic flow of the watercolor. Their simplicity ensures that the text doesn’t get lost in the texture of the background.
Alternatively, a strong serif font can add a touch of classic elegance. Think of a bold Didone or a sturdy Slab Serif. The thick strokes of the letters will stand up well against the red saturation. However, it is wise to avoid overly delicate or thin script fonts for body copy on these backgrounds, as the intricate details of the letters might clash with the watercolor texture, reducing legibility. If you must use a handwritten font or script, ensure it is bold, and consider using it only for short headlines or accents, perhaps with a subtle drop shadow or a semi-transparent overlay behind the text to lift it off the page.
